Smd Components 1210 5% 1% 1/3W 474 514 564 624 684 754 824 914 Ohm Smd Resistor

Our SMD 1210 chip resistors are precision-engineered for high-volume electronic manufacturing. Designed with thick film composite technology, these RoHS-compliant resistors deliver reliable performance in surface mount assembly lines. Available in 5% and 1% tolerances, they support resistance values from 474Ω to 914Ω, catering to diverse circuit design needs.

Technical specifications

FeatureSpecificationBenefit
MaterialThick film compositeEnhanced durability and thermal stability
PackagingSurface mount (1210/3225 metric)Optimized for automated SMT assembly
Rated PowerBelow 1W (e.g., 1/3W)Safe operation in low-power applications
Tolerance5% or 1%Ensures precise resistance accuracy
Resistance Values474Ω, 514Ω, 564Ω, 624Ω, 684Ω, 754Ω, 824Ω, 914ΩFlexible selection for circuit design
ComplianceRoHS certifiedEnvironmentally safe and globally compliant
Packaging Quantity5000 pieces/reelStreamlined high-volume production workflows

Supplier's note

  1. Technical Breakthroughs:

    • Thick Film Composite: Offers superior thermal stability compared to traditional thin-film resistors, reducing failure rates in high-temperature environments.
    • 1% Tolerance: Enables precision in signal-critical circuits, such as sensor interfaces or medical devices.
    • AEC-Q200 Compliance (Pro Model): Ensures reliability in automotive electronics under extreme vibration and temperature fluctuations.
  2. Version Selection Guidance:

    • Base Model: Best for general-purpose applications (e.g., household appliances) where cost efficiency is prioritized.
    • Advanced Model: Ideal for precision electronics (e.g., industrial sensors) requiring tighter resistance accuracy.
    • Pro Model: Tailored for automotive and aerospace systems needing AEC-Q200 compliance and higher power handling. With its expanded resistance range, it also suits complex circuit designs.

*Pro Model’s 1/2W rating exceeds industry standards for resistors in the 1210 package, enabling use in power-dissipating applications.
